    Lost WOF label - what can I do?

    The wof has vibrated off the back of my bike on Tuesday night on a ride. Now apart from scowering the road along which it probably fell off. Is there a way to get the WOF label reprinted? Because the info is kept with NZTA when my warrant expires doesn't it and it's good till July/August I seem to remember.

    So really I shouldn't have to go and get another WOF just because I lost a piece of paper, so how would I go about getting another WOF sticker/container to put on the back?

    Any VTNZ, VINZ or AA can do a re issue for you as they have the access to when and where it was done. Some will charge you, some are all good and do it for free
